Normal is the main dungeon in Desktop Dungeons. Every monster will spawn here with the exception of a few dungeon specific creatures (Naga, Vampires, etc). It is the only dungeon available at the start (not including the tutorial).
Overview
Any monster will spawn here except those which are unique to the side dungeons and those which are still locked (initially only the following 4 monster types will spawn: goblins, zombies, meat men, and warlocks). The total number spawned per class are as follows:
Monster Level | 1 | 2 | 3 | 4 | 5 | 6 | 7 | 8 | 9 | 10 | Total |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Number spawned | x10 | x5 | x4 | x4 | x4 | x3 | x3 | x3 | x2 | x1 | 39 |
As shown above only one boss will spawn here, and will be a stronger variant of the normal creep with higher damage, health, and sometimes enhanced abilities (e.g., higher physical resist).

Rewards
The Normal dungeon is the primary means for unlocking more features, the majority of classes and all side dungeons will be unlocked here. Note that when mentioning a reward for completion it means more specifically that the boss of the dungeon was slain, not that every monster was killed.
Dungeons
All 4 side dungeons are unlocked by completing the Normal dungeon with certain criteria:
Dungeon | Requirement |
---|---|
Snake Pit | Complete Normal with any Tier 1 class |
Library | Complete Normal with all Tier 1 classes |
Crypt | Complete Normal with all Tier 2 classes |
Factory | Complete Normal with all Tier 3 classes |
Classes
Completing the dungeon with a Tier 1 class will unlock its Tier 2 class. This continues up to Tier 3 at which point a completion will unlock that classes unique glyph to be available for every other class on subsequent play-throughs (a Warlord will unlock the CYDSTEPP glyph).
Monsters
As mentioned above the Normal dungeon contains 4 starting monsters. Each Tier 1 and Tier 2 class will unlock another monster upon clearing a Normal dungeon, leading to 12 possible monster types in the dungeon once all are unlocked.
